2024 Fair Market Rents in Arlington, TX 76001 with Section 8 Assistance

In 2024, Fair Market Rents (FMRs) in Arlington, TX 76001 offer diverse housing options, including those relevant to Section 8 assistance:

  Efficiency: $1,503 (low) to $1,837 (high) per month
  One-Bedrooms: $1,638 (low) to $2,002 (high) per month
  Two-Bedrooms: $1,917 (low) to $2,343 (high) per month
  Three-Bedrooms: $2,538 (low) to $3,102 (high) per month
  Four-Bedrooms: $3,096 (low) to $3,784 (high) per month

These FMRs offer choices for various budgets and Section 8 housing requirements in the Arlington, TX 76001 providing valuable resources for both tenants and landlords.

The prices mentioned include utilities; however, if the property owner doesn't cover utilities, the rent may be lower. Additionally, keep in mind that each housing authority sets its own price limits, so it's advisable to reach out to the housing authority to inquire about the allowable rental rates.

To apply for Section 8 housing, you can check your income against the Fort Worth-Arlington, TX HUD Metro FMR Area Housing Choice voucher income limit to determine your eligibility.
